A hotel on Grand Street carrying 4.21 FAR of unused residential development rights on record on a 2,650 sq ft lot, zoned M1-5/R10.

159 Grand Street is a hotel in Manhattan, New York City (BBL 1002340011). The property is zoned M1-5/R10, on a 2,650 sq ft lot, with 12 floors and 1 residential units. It was built in 2002. The lot is not inside a FEMA Special Flood Hazard Area.
